Full Job Description About Us:
Brighter Minds Therapy is a therapeutic clinic in Eugene, OR serving adults, teens, and children who want to experience a greater sense of well-being and efficacy in their lives. Clients come to us from all walks of life and with issues such as depression, anxiety, ADHD, behavioral difficulties, acute and developmental trauma, C/PTSD, emotional dysregulation, autism, and suboptimal executive functioning. We employ multiple therapy modalities, including infra-low (ILF) neurofeedback and eye-movement desensitization and reprocessing (EMDR), to help our clients develop more regulated nervous systems and recover from trauma and/or limiting beliefs and behaviors. We strive to create a sense that we are invested in our clients' lives and recovery, and we tailor treatment to each individual client's needs.Position Summary:
A Neurofeedback Technician is needed to provide neurofeedback therapy sessions under the supervision of our licensed clinician. The ideal candidate should be passionate about helping people improve their lives, and should be compassionate and sensitive to the backgrounds, needs, and temperaments of our clients. The position will start as part-time, but may lead to a full-time position in the future.Key Responsibilities:
Responsibilities include setting up equipment, applying sensors, monitoring brainwave activity, guiding clients through protocols, maintaining records, ensuring client comfort and safety, reporting concerns, keeping the treatment area clean, adhering to confidentiality laws and practices, and providing basic education about neurofeedback.Qualifications:
A high school diploma or equivalent is required. An associate's or bachelor's degree in psychology, neuroscience, or a related field and previous experience in neurofeedback, EEG, or behavioral therapy are preferred. We will, however, provide training to candidates without a background in psychology or neurofeedback provided that they demonstrate curiosity, an ability to learn new skills, and strengths in relating to others in a positive, supportive manner. Strong communication skills, attention to detail, familiarity with technology, comfort with supporting people in a therapeutic environment, the ability to work independently and as part of a team, and sensitivity to diverse client presentations are also important.To Apply:
